The discussion around residential gutter covers versus open gutters often involves identifying the types of problems that can occur with each system. Open gutters are traditional, allowing debris like leaves and twigs to enter freely, which can lead to frequent clogs and water overflow if not regularly maintained. Gutter covers, on the other hand, are designed to prevent debris from entering the gutter troughs, reducing the need for frequent cleaning and minimizing blockages. Homeowners planning to install gutter covers are typically looking to decrease ongoing maintenance, avoid water damage to their home’s foundation, or improve the overall efficiency of their drainage system. These considerations are especially relevant for properties in areas with heavy foliage or frequent storms.
Property types that commonly come up in discussions about gutter systems include single-family homes, multi-story residences, and certain types of multi-unit buildings. Homes with mature trees nearby often face higher debris accumulation, making gutter covers a practical choice. Similarly, properties with complex rooflines or difficult-to-access gutters benefit from systems that reduce maintenance effort. Gutter covers are also considered for homes where residents want to avoid the frequent task of cleaning out open gutters or dealing with pests attracted to debris buildup. How do residential gutter covers compare to open gutters in terms of maintenance? Residential gutter covers typically reduce debris buildup, leading to less frequent cleaning compared to open gutters, which require regular maintenance to prevent clogs. Are gutter covers effective in preventing clogs and water damage? Gutter covers are designed to block leaves and debris, reducing the risk of clogs and potential water damage, whereas open gutters rely on regular cleaning to stay functional.
